Output 5420fedaaade2a5914ed6b87696824bf1464ff9e6388cf53eb4343d3ef45b5ab:6

value
13609425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5170019880a8bf363b9e11e8ef95c3c622d57aff OP_EQUAL
address
397cqQpfcCEQVodzcPe674w8JKTyVsaaGn
transaction
5420fedaaade2a5914ed6b87696824bf1464ff9e6388cf53eb4343d3ef45b5ab
spent
false